shiroexploit for windows
时间: 2023-07-28 08:04:38 浏览: 39
ShiroExploit for Windows 是一款用于网络安全测试和漏洞利用的工具。它主要用于检测和利用与Apache Shiro身份验证框架相关的漏洞。Apache Shiro是一个广泛使用的Java权限框架,它提供了对身份验证、授权、加密和会话管理等安全功能的支持。
ShiroExploit for Windows可以帮助安全专业人士进行渗透测试和漏洞利用。它可以快速扫描目标系统,检测是否存在与Apache Shiro相关的漏洞。一旦发现漏洞,使用者可以利用ShiroExploit for Windows中的漏洞利用模块,对目标系统进行攻击。
通过ShiroExploit for Windows,使用者可以执行多种漏洞利用技术,如S2-045和S2-057等Shiro框架常见的漏洞。此工具提供了简单易用的用户界面,使用者只需几个简单的步骤即可进行扫描和利用。
然而,请注意,使用ShiroExploit for Windows需要遵守法律和道德规范。未经授权的安全测试和漏洞利用可能会导致法律责任。因此,在使用此工具时,请确保只在合法的环境下操作,并且获得适当的授权。
总而言之,ShiroExploit for Windows是一款功能强大的安全测试和漏洞利用工具,适用于检测和利用与Apache Shiro身份验证框架相关的漏洞。
相关问题
怎么使用shiroexploit
ShiroExploit是一款用于测试和利用Apache Shiro框架漏洞的工具。使用ShiroExploit可以帮助安全研究人员和渗透测试人员发现和利用Shiro框架中的安全漏洞。
要使用ShiroExploit,你可以按照以下步骤进行操作:
1. 下载和安装ShiroExploit:你可以从GitHub上找到ShiroExploit的源代码,并按照说明进行安装。
2. 配置目标信息:在使用ShiroExploit之前,你需要配置目标的相关信息,包括目标URL、Cookie等。这些信息将用于进行漏洞测试和利用。
3. 运行漏洞测试:一旦配置完成,你可以运行ShiroExploit来进行漏洞测试。它将自动检测目标是否存在Shiro框架的安全漏洞,并提供相应的利用选项。
4. 利用漏洞:如果ShiroExploit成功检测到目标存在漏洞,你可以选择相应的利用选项来执行攻击。请注意,在进行任何攻击之前,请确保你已经获得了合法的授权。
需要注意的是,使用ShiroExploit进行漏洞测试和利用是一项高风险的活动,应该在合法授权和合规的情况下进行。同时,建议在测试之前备份目标系统,以防止意外发生。
shiroexploit怎么使用
shiroexploit 是一个用于检测和利用 Shiro 漏洞的工具,它是基于Java编写的。使用 shiroexploit 可以帮助您识别并利用存在于目标应用程序中的 Shiro 认证和授权漏洞。
要使用 shiroexploit,您需要按照以下步骤进行操作:
1. 下载 shiroexploit 的源代码:您可以从相关代码仓库(如GitHub)上找到并下载 shiroexploit 的源代码。
2. 配置相关环境:在编译和运行 shiroexploit 之前,您需要确保已经安装了 Java 运行时环境(JRE)和相关的编译工具(如 Maven)。
3. 编译源代码:使用 Maven 工具编译 shiroexploit 的源代码。打开命令行界面,导航到 shiroexploit 源代码所在的目录,然后执行以下命令:
```
mvn clean package
```
4. 运行 shiroexploit:编译成功后,您可以执行以下命令来启动 shiroexploit:
```
java -jar target/shiro-exploit-xxx.jar
```
其中,`target/shiro-exploit-xxx.jar` 是编译后生成的可执行文件路径。
5. 根据提示操作:启动 shiroexploit 后,按照命令行界面的提示进行操作。您可以输入目标应用程序的URL、选择要执行的漏洞利用方式等。
请注意,使用 shiroexploit 进行漏洞扫描和利用可能涉及违反法律和道德规范的行为。在使用该工具之前,请确保您已经获得了适当的授权,并且仅在合法的测试环境中使用。